Abilities Explanation

Ghost Girl has some spooky powers that can be kind of annoying to keep straight, so here's a handy reference page that attempts to delineate them as clearly as possible, for you and for me! Hopefully it is helpful!


0. The Reason For Her Powers

Grace's "spirit" (her soul or aura or psychic energy or whatever you wanna call it) is noticeably untethered from her body. Whatever happened while she was dead for eleven minutes booted her back into her corporeal body wrong, and now she's slightly unstuck from herself in a way that normal living beings aren't, which leaves her with some side effects.

By purposely moving her spirit independently from her physical form, she can shift partially in and out of the physical, living plane in various ways that result in a couple of what she calls "Forms", an invisible form she calls "Invisible Form" for entirely uncreative reasons, and "Ghost Form", which is slightly more creative but just as descriptive. She also isn't generally affected by gravity in the same way as normal physical creatures, due to her being unstuck from the physical plane, which allows her to fly.

WHAT YOUR CHARACTER KNOWS:
If your character has any kind of preternatural sensation powers, like ESP, Aura-reading or Force Sensitivity, they will be able to sense that Grace is not where she should be. She is, in fact, two inches to the left of where her physical body would indicate her to be. And she is there, that is her body and she exists in it. She is just also, simultaneously, two inches to the left. This sensation is generally found by these types of characters to be disorienting and unsettling.


1. Flight

Grace can fly! This is a thing she can do always, in any "form", even her otherwise normal human body. Generally she prefers to hover a few inches off the ground and sorta float gently around in place of walking, occasionally she'll do some tricks and sweet flips and the like, sometimes mock-sitting in the air, usually in a curled-up hugging-knees position.

Her top speed is about 65 MPH, and she can maintain that for a few hours without needing a rest, depending on what form she's currently taking. Aside from distance travel, though, she sticks to a common human walking speed for her floating around, unless she's attempting to be spooky-scary-ghostie by zipping around creepily on purpose.

WHAT YOUR CHARACTER KNOWS:
If your character has any kind of preternatural sensation powers, like ESP or Force Sensitivity or the like, they will be able to tell that Grace is able to do her flying due to manipulation of her own spiritual energy, her "soul" or "ghost" part of her, in a way that normal living humans shouldn't be able to do.
If they have super-senses, like those of Daredevil or Toph Beifong, they'll be able to tell through vibrations that her physical form is most definitely actually floating, and it's not just a trick of the light.


2. Incorporeality, or "Ghost Form"

When Grace chooses to shift into "Ghost Form", she sheds her corporeal body and becomes an aetherial, ghost-like being of pure spiritual energy. In this form, she is completely incapable of touching, or being touched by, any physical objects, and will instead pass completely through them. If she picks up an object or touches a person before shifting forms, and shifts while still touching the person or object, they will also become incorporeal and unaffected by gravity, and will remain so until let go of by Grace.

Ghost Form Grace looks as if she were made of living smoke, translucent, and wispy at the edges, almost appearing to dissolve into the air. Her colors appear desaturated and softened, like a watercolor drawing with the lines erased and just the color left behind. She does not require continuing involuntary body functions in this form (such as breathing or blinking), and when she speaks or produces sound, it has the audio effect of sounding as though it is echoing from very far away, and yet somehow simultaneously being right next to the listener, possibly even coming from inside their head. It is generally agreed to be very creepy.

Passing through a living being with a central nervous system (or artificial lifeform which is powered by electricity) in this form will disrupt the electrical signals in that person’s brain, causing them to immediately fall unconscious and experience a form of seizure which causes hallucinatory nightmares. This seizure can last anywhere from minutes to a few hours, and may cause lasting side effects for the victim including post-traumatic stress and paranoia. It is her only directly offensive capability, but due to its traumatic effect on those it is used on she finds it extremely distasteful to use and will never choose to use it unless absolutely necessary (think: a matter of life and death). WHAT YOUR CHARACTER KNOWS:
If your character has ESP, a "Sixth Sense", Force Sensitivity, any sort of spiritual sensitivity or "second sight" type of powers, they will see a much more straightforward, solid view of Grace while using that power to observe her in her Ghost Form. She will be easily sensed as being A Ghost or whatever your universe terms it, but there is still an undeniable Aliveness to her as well. They will be able to sense that, while she is not currently in her body, and though her body is not currently on the same plane of existence, it still exists elsewhere and she is still, somehow connected to it. It will be an unsettling sensation, "wrong" in a fundamental way but difficult to describe in specific terms.
If your character has Telepathy or is Empathic or otherwise able to sense mental activity in others, your character will be able to sense Grace as normal in this form. Telekinetic abilities, however will not effect her, as she is not physically extant.



3. Invisibility, or "Invisible Form"

One of her other cut-and-dry abilities, Grace can become invisible. Normal "human" visual wavelengths, cameras and other forms of light-based visual detection methods will not detect Grace in this form. Light, including lasers, Phasers, Lightsabers or other light-based weaponry will pass directly through her.

She is, however, physically still there, in her corporeal body, and can be touched, heard, smelled, and otherwise sensed as normal. In her Invisible Form, Grace still needs to eat and sleep as well as to breathe and blink and continue with involuntary bodily functions. Any visible object she picks up while in this form will appear to be floating. If she picks up an object before shifting into invisibility, then shifts while holding the object, the object will also become invisible. This behaves the same way with people; if Grace touches them and then shifts while touching them, they also will become invisible.

WHAT YOUR CHARACTER KNOWS:
Animals or beings with enhanced perception, like thermal vision, Infrared/Ultraviolet vision, super-vibration sensing abilities, aura detection, etc. will still be able to detect her in those ways, but she will remain visibly undetectable on normal light wavelengths.


4. Limits and Weaknesses

In addition to everything previously noted, Grace cannot remain in either form indefinitely. The longer she is invisible or incorporeal, the more “drained” she becomes, and if pushed to her limits, she will fall unconscious and return to her normal, visible human form for a period of eight to ten hours, or a normal night’s rest. Grace cannot remain in either form for longer than 36 hours without requiring a ten-hour rest.

While she can be invulnerable to physical injury when in her Ghost Form, she is still susceptible to mental or “spiritual” modes of attack, like telepathy, empathic manipulation, even probably something like a Ghostbusters proton pack could stop her in her tracks. While she is majorly spooky, she is not malevolent by any means, and is still a young lady with a brain full of neuroses, plenty vulnerable to good old fashioned emotional manipulation.
